Diagnostic methods for invasive fungal diseases in patients with hematologic malignancies.

Abstract

Invasive fungal disease is associated with increased morbidity and mortality in hematologic malignancy patients and hematopoietic stem cell transplant recipients. Timely recognition and treatment of invasive fungal diseases in these patients are essential and decrease mortality. However, conventional definitive diagnostic methods are difficult and time consuming. While conventional microbiological and histopathological methods are still needed for a definitive diagnosis of invasive fungal disease, new noninvasive diagnostic methods including serologic and molecular biomarkers are now available. These new diagnostic methods facilitate an early diagnosis of invasive fungal disease and allow for utilization of a pre-emptive treatment approach, which may ultimately lead to improved treatment outcomes and reduced toxicity.
